Hi Irishdolly,

Births, marriage and deaths can be found on www.nidirect.gov.uk  That said I could not find the marriage on there.

I did find a marriage on www.ancestryireland.com between John Elliott and Ellen McCusker in 1875, in the County of Antrim.  The records are transcriptions, but would tell you the exact date, church, names of witnesses etc.  I can tell you that Ellen's father is listed as Joseph.
